Army and Marine Corps Now Without Confirmed Leaders as Senator Blocks Military Nominations Over Policy Dispute
- Republican Senator Tommy Tuberville has blocked over 300 military nominations in protest of Pentagon policy on abortion-related travel reimbursement.
- Blockade leaves Army without chief of staff after Gen. James McConville's retirement; Gen. Randy George nominated but not confirmed.
- Marine Corps also lacks confirmed commandant; Gen. Eric Smith nominated but awaiting approval amid blockade.
- Uncertainty for military families as acting leaders face restrictions; could impact global relationships and troop readiness.
- Democrats and Republicans disagree on process to resolve impasse; resolution unclear with Senate on recess until September.
